Step 1: Initial Inspection
Our team conducts a thorough walk-through of your property to identify visible signs of water damage. We take note of any areas that appear to be affected, including walls, floors, and ceilings. This initial assessment helps us find out the scope of the problem and identify potential areas of concern.
Step 2: Moisture Detection
We use specialized equipment to detect hidden signs of water damage, such as moisture meters and thermal imaging cameras. These tools help us identify areas where water may have seeped behind walls, under floors, or within ceilings.
Step 3: Damage Assessment
Our team provides you with a detailed report outlining the extent of the damage. We explain the cause of the water damage, the areas affected, and the necessary repairs to restore your property to its original condition.
Step 4: Recommendation and Planning
We work closely with you to create a plan that suits your needs and budget. We recommend the necessary repairs and provide a detailed estimate of the costs involved.

Warning Signs You Need a Water Damage Assessment
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
A persistent musty smell in your home can be a sign of hidden water damage. This odor is often caused by the growth of mold and mildew, which can thrive in damp environments. Don’t ignore this warning sign, it could be a sign of a larger problem that needs to be addressed.
Water Stains on Ceilings or Walls
Water stains on your ceiling or walls can be a sign of a leak or water damage. These stains can cause further damage to your property if left unchecked. Our team can help you identify the source of the leak and provide a solution to prevent further damage.
Peeling Paint or Wallpaper
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of water damage or moisture buildup. This can lead to further damage to your property if left unchecked. Our team can help you identify the cause of the peeling and provide a solution to prevent further damage.
Warped or Sagging Floors
Warped or sagging floors can be a sign of water damage or structural issues. Our team can help you identify the cause of the problem and provide a solution to prevent further damage.
Buckled or Cracked Drywall
Buckled or cracked drywall can be a sign of water damage or structural issues. Our team can help you identify the cause of the problem and provide a solution to prevent further damage.

Common Questions About Water Damage Assessment
What is a Water Damage Assessment?
A Water Damage Assessment is a thorough inspection of your property to identify and document any signs of water damage or potential water damage risks. Our team uses specialized equipment to detect hidden signs of water damage, such as behind walls, under floors, or within ceilings.

How Long Does a Water Damage Assessment Take?
The duration of a Water Damage Assessment depends on the complexity of the job and the size of the affected area. Typically, it takes anywhere from a few hours to a full day to complete the assessment and provide a detailed report.
